The Wolfville
Business Development Corporation was conceived
of and incorporated in the late 1980's by a group
of merchants and community leaders who saw a need
to develop a vision of where the business community
in Wolfville would go in the future.
The mandate of this new group was to seek out
opportunities that would enhance the appearance
and infrastructure of the downtown core, to create
new business opportunities, and to provide a means
for the existing businesses in the downtown to
take an active roll in promoting Wolfville as
a prosperous business center in the Annapolis
Valley.
Business owners and interested parties from all
facets of the community volunteered taking a turn
on the board of directors, chairing a committee,
or by attending special planning meetings to help
develop Wolfville's business future. Over the
years projects to beautify and redevelop Wolfville's
core business area to make it more appealing to
do business have succeeded in making Wolfville
one of the most prosperous business centers in
the Annapolis Valley.
In recent years, the focus of the WBDC has shifted
from redeveloping the downtown to attract new
business, to that of promoting the many wonderful
businesses and amenities Wolfville now has to
offer.
